The next room holds a different test: a magic flying key to a locked door blocking their passage, zipping around amid a host of others. Harry hops on a convenient broomstick and snags the key before the other keys cut him to ribbons. Beyond the door sits a life-sized game of Wizard's Chess. A winged key is an enchanted flying key in Harry Potter and the Philosopher's Stone. Professor Flitwick uses them to protect the Philosopher's Stone in the second of the underground chambers. They scatter chaotically when anyone tries to get one. In the summer of 1991, Professor Filius Flitwick had to set up one of the underground chambers to guard the Philosopher's Stone. The Winged Keys,[2] also known as Flying Keys,[3] were keys that were enchanted to fly by Professor Filius Flitwick to guard the Philosopher's Stone.[1] The keys were placed in a massive "flock" within the third chamber of the Underground Chambers, and only one of them would allow entry into the fourth chamber through a locked door that was made impervious to Unlocking Charms. A flock of winged keys were one of the protections for the Philosopher's Stone, put in place by Filius Flitwick. The swarm of winged keys filled a well-lit chamber blocking the way to the hiding place of the Mirror of Erised and the Philosopher's Stone within. The keys had shiny, brightly colored wings which glittered like jewels. […]

Right, NOW!" Harry, Ron, and Hermione mount broomsticks and search through a swarm of flying keys for the one which will unlock the heavy wooden door on the other side of the chamber. They spot it — a silver one with bright blue wings — and corral it with the three of them. Harry, using his skills as a Seeker, swoops in and pins it to the wall.
